Make a leather bag at LeerAtelier Amsterdam; your very own bag, made with your own hands
In a cosy workshop on Van Speijkstraat in Amsterdam-West, you’ll make your own leather bag from start to finish under Audrey’s guidance. You’ll cut the leather yourself, sew the bag together on a sewing machine and decide on all the details yourself: the colour of the leather, the fastening and the length of the handle. The result is a unique bag that no one else has.
There are various workshops available: from a small bag to a larger shoulder bag or shopping bag, and even a festival bag. Have you never used a sewing machine before? No problem at all – Audrey will guide you step by step through the whole process. The leather used comes from offcuts or recycled sofa upholstery, making it a sustainable choice too.
Workshops are available at fixed times or on request, including for groups. The studio is on the third floor (no lift) and can only be visited by appointment.
